School Philosophy and Mission

We pride ourselves on being a clean, interesting, fun environment where your child will learn about God and how He loves them.

Trace around your child's foot, with shoe on, on a piece of white construction paper or card stock. Have child cut out the shoe print and add a spooky face. Glue it to a popsicle stick and you have a ghost stick puppet!
